This afternoon Roll Call is reporting–and hey, guys, way to bury a lede–that former Sen. Norm Coleman will drop his re-election court fight if the Minnesota Supreme Court doesn’t rule in his side’s favor. Here’s the nut graf, my emphasis added:
Sources close to Coleman say the former Senator would likely give up his legal battle and accept defeat if the Minnesota Supreme Court decides in Franken’s favor. That’s because Coleman anticipates that Gov. Tim Pawlenty (R) would ultimately sign Franken’s certification
papers….[S]ources say Coleman, who is vying for a second term, does not have the same appetite to pursue his case in federal court as he did for his state court battle.
